Growing Lavender in the Rice Bowl of India

Why lavender in the Rice Bowl of India?

Regions called India’s “rice bowl” (for example, much of Punjab and parts of Haryana) have rich agricultural know‑how, water resources and market access. Where growers want to diversify out of paddy and short-duration crops, lavender can be a resilient, low-maintenance aromatic crop if managed for local conditions: hot summers, cold winters and a heavy monsoon season.

Choose the right variety

Lavender species differ in heat and humidity tolerance. For rice-belt conditions prioritize varieties that handle warm summers and occasional humidity:

  • Lavandula angustifolia (English lavender) — best for cooler pockets and higher elevations; prized for perfume-quality oil but can struggle in very hot, humid lowlands.
  • Lavandula x intermedia (lavandin) — hybrid with good vigour and higher oil yield; often performs better in warmer sites than pure angustifolia.
  • Lavandula stoechas (Spanish/French lavender) — tolerant of heat and adaptable to poorer soils; useful when humidity is higher.

Nursery trials are essential. Test a few hundred plants of selected varieties on your farm before expanding to hectares.

Site selection and soil preparation

Lavender needs sun and drainage more than rich soil:

  • Sunlight: Full sun (6–8+ hours daily). Avoid shaded bunds or north-facing depressions.
  • Drainage: Poor drainage is the biggest reason lavender fails after monsoon. Use raised beds, ridges or mounded rows to keep crowns above saturated soil.
  • Soil type: Sandy loam to loam with good drainage. Heavy clay must be amended with coarse sand, grit or organic matter and formed into raised beds.
  • pH: Slightly alkaline to neutral is preferred. If soil is strongly acidic, lime application after a pH test helps.

Land layout and planting density

Spacing affects air flow, weed control and eventual machinery access:

  • Common spacing: 30–60 cm between plants and 60–90 cm between rows depending on variety vigour.
  • Tighter spacing suits cut‑flower systems; wider spacing works for oil production and inter‑row machinery.
  • Plan for windbreaks if fields are exposed; lavender benefits from airflow but young plants can be desiccated by hot winds without shelter.

Propagation and planting time

Two reliable methods are cuttings and container-grown plants:

  • Softwood/hardwood cuttings — take 8–10 cm tips from healthy shoots, dip in rooting hormone and bed into well-draining media. Rooting takes 3–6 weeks under shade and consistent moisture.
  • Transplants — 2–3 month old nursery plants in small pots establish faster in the field and reduce early losses.

Planting windows depend on local climate: in rice areas, avoid the wet monsoon peak. Best windows are post-monsoon into winter (October–February) so plants establish before the next humid season. In milder sites, early spring planting is possible if drainage is excellent.

Irrigation strategy

Lavender prefers dry feet. Overwatering causes root rot and collapse in monsoon-prone fields.

  • During establishment keep soil evenly moist but never waterlogged. After roots form, water sparingly—deep but infrequent cycles promote rooting.
  • Drip irrigation on raised beds works best: delivers measured water and keeps foliage drier, reducing disease risk.
  • Reduce or stop irrigation before harvest to concentrate oil in flowers, but avoid stressing plants to the point of wilting.

Fertiliser and soil nutrition

Lavender is adapted to lean soils. Excess nitrogen promotes soft vegetative growth, reduces oil quality and makes plants susceptible to disease.

  • Start with a soil test. Base decisions on nutrient levels and pH.
  • Apply small, balanced applications of phosphorus and potassium at planting if soil is deficient; avoid high-N organic manures right before flowering.
  • Top-dress lightly in early spring if growth is weak; otherwise keep nutrition minimal and steady.

Pruning and canopy management

Pruning shapes plants, encourages bushiness and ensures multiple harvests:

  • Prune hard in late winter or after flowering depending on variety. Remove up to one-third of new growth but avoid cutting into old woody wood without green shoots.
  • For cut flower production, harvest early in the morning when buds are colored but before full bloom—this keeps stems strong and oil content steady.
  • Regular light pruning (removing spent flower spikes) keeps plants tidy and reduces disease pressure in humid months.

Pest and disease management

Lavender is relatively pest‑resistant, but local conditions can create problems:

  • Fungal root rot — the major risk in poorly drained, waterlogged fields. Prevention: raised beds, good drainage and minimal overhead irrigation.
  • Sucking insects like aphids can appear on young shoots—use targeted biological controls (predatory insects) or light sprays only when thresholds are passed.
  • Avoid broad‑spectrum insecticides that kill pollinators. Encourage beneficial insects by maintaining field margins with native flowering plants.

Harvesting, handling and drying

How and when you harvest depends on end use:

  • Essential oil — harvest at peak bud color (before full bloom) in the cool hours of morning. Rapid processing is important; distil within 24 hours to preserve oil profile where possible.
  • Dry flower bundles — cut stems and hang in a cool, ventilated, shaded area. Avoid stacking that traps heat and moisture.
  • Fresh market/cut flower — harvest when 10–30% of florets open depending on variety; package stems quickly to maintain quality.

On-farm value addition and marketing

Lavender offers multiple outlets beyond fresh sales:

  • Essential oil distillation — small-scale copper or stainless stills are common. Quality depends on variety, harvest timing and distillation parameters. Trial runs are necessary to learn optimal yields and aromatics.
  • Dried flowers and bouquets — low-tech drying can add value for local retail and tourist markets.
  • Packed products — sachets, soaps or infused oils can be sold through farm gates, local markets or online with proper labeling and simple packaging.
  • Agri‑tourism and farm experiences — lavender fields attract visitors; combine with seasonal events to diversify income.

Practical risks and mitigation

  • Monsoon season: Highest risk from waterlogging. Mitigate with raised beds, good drainage and planting timing.
  • Market development: Develop local buyers before scaling. Essential oil markets require consistent quality; start small and test buyers’ standards.
  • Labour: Harvest and postharvest are labour-intensive during short windows. Plan labour and mechanisation (simple hedging/harvesting tools) in advance.

Start small and scale methodically

Lavender fits well into crop diversification plans but requires attention to soil drainage and postharvest handling. Begin with a one-acre trial: compare 2–3 varieties, establish raised beds, test irrigation schedules and trial distillation or drying on site. Keep careful records on yield, oil quality and costs—these inform whether and how to scale up.
